Questions & Answers
The cheapest way to get from Largo to Philadelphia is to bus via Washington Union Station which costs $23 - $50 and takes 5h 18m.
The fastest way to get from Largo to Philadelphia is to drive which takes 2h 31m and costs $24 - $35.
No, there is no direct bus from Largo to Philadelphia station. However, there are services departing from Largo Center Dr+Vantage Point Dr and arriving at Philadelphia Bus Station via Capitol Heights+Bay B and Washington Union Station.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 5h 18m.
The distance between Largo and Philadelphia is 135 miles. The road distance is 132.4 miles.
The best way to get from Largo to Philadelphia without a car is to bus and train which takes 3h 4m and costs $40 - $90.
It takes approximately 3h 4m to get from Largo to Philadelphia, including transfers.
Largo to Philadelphia bus services, operated by Flixbus USA, depart from Washington Union Station.
The best way to get from Largo to Philadelphia is to bus via Washington Union Station which takes 5h 18m and costs $23 - $50. Alternatively, you can fly, which costs $95 - $700 and takes 3h 41m.
Largo to Philadelphia bus services, operated by Flixbus USA, arrive at Philadelphia Bus Station.
Yes, the driving distance between Largo to Philadelphia is 132 miles. It takes approximately 2h 31m to drive from Largo to Philadelphia.
What companies run services between Largo, MD, USA and Philadelphia, PA, USA?
Flixbus USA operates a bus from Washington Union Station to Philadelphia Bus Station every 4 hours. Tickets cost $22–40 and the journey takes 3h 10m. Greyhound USA also services this route 4 times a day. Alternatively, American Airlines flies from Ronald Reagan Washington National Airport (DCA) to Philadelphia International Airport (PHL) twice daily.
